Cobourg Police – Cobourg Man Charged with Assault, Three Counts of Fail to Comply with Probation

In Police Blotter

A 55-year-old Cobourg man faces charges after a police investigation into a domestic assault.

On Wednesday, February 14, 2024, at approximately 8:15 p.m., officers were called to attend an address in the east end of Cobourg for a report of a domestic assault. The victim sustained minor injuries.

As a result of police investigation, a 55-year-old male resident of Cobourg was arrested and charged with (spousal) Assault and three counts of fail to comply with probation.

The accused was held for a bail hearing.
